Meaning of Perceivable
The primary meaning of "perceivable" is something that can be noticed or detected.
Definitions
- Capable of being perceived or noticed
- * Able to be discerned or recognized
- * Clearly visible or apparent to the senses or mind
Etymology of Perceivable
The word "perceivable" originates from the Old French word "perceivre," which means "to perceive or feel," derived from the Latin words "per" (through) and "capere" (to take)
Historically, the term has been used in English since the 15th century to describe something that can be sensed or noticed
